Crime against nature or sodomy | Answer |
What is the statute of limitations for this crime? |
|
Statutory citation(s): |
Following the Supreme Court of the United States’ decision in Lawrence v. Texas, it is unconstitutional to prohibit private sexual conduct between consenting adults. Lawrence v. Texas, 539 U.S. 558 (2003). |

Criminal sexual conduct, first degree | Answer |
What is the statute of limitations for this crime? |
There is no time limit to commence legal proceedings against the perpetrator for this crime. |
